ANNOTATING TEMPORALLY-DIMENSIONED MULTIMEDIA CONTENT
First Claim
1. A method for displaying a multimedia document stored in a memory of a computer system, the method comprising the steps of:
- retrieving the multimedia document from the memory of the computer system;
determining, from an identifier of the multimedia document, that one or more temporal annotations are associated with the multimedia document;
retrieving the one or more temporal annotations; and
incorporating display of the one or more temporal annotations in the display of the multimedia document.

Abstract
A human viewing temporally-dimensioned content of a multimedia document through use of a computer can add substantive content to temporally-dimensioned content of the multimedia document to thereby annotate, comment upon, and augment the multimedia document. Thus, a multimedia document becomes a basis for collaborative work. The substantive content added by the viewing user is in the form of a temporal annotation which identifies a particular relative time in temporally-dimensioned content of the multimedia document and which includes user-authored content provided by the viewing user. Display of the multimedia document includes presentation of the temporal annotations created by the user. A graphical user interface enables the user to select a temporal annotation from a list and immediately proceed to presentation of the multimedia document such that temporally-dimensioned content is presented at the particular relative time represented by the selected temporal annotation. In addition, as temporally-dimensioned content of the multimedia document is displayed, temporal annotations are. represented in the display of the multimedia document as the particular relative time represented by each temporal annotation is reached. Thus, the user-authored content becomes part of the display of the multimedia document in a temporal context.

10. A method for managing temporal annotations of a multimedia document, the method comprising the steps of:
-
receiving a post request which specifies (i) identification data representing an identifier of the multimedia document, (ii) content data representing substantive content of a temporal annotation, and (iii) relative time data representing a relative time within the multimedia document with which the temporal annotation is associated;
forming a temporal annotation entry which includes the content data and the relative time data; and
storing the temporal annotation entry in a pre-existing temporal annotation database such that the temporal annotation entry is associated with the multimedia document. - View Dependent Claims (11, 12, 13, 14, 15, 17, 18, 19, 20)

16. A method for selectively incorporating display of temporal annotations in a display of a multimedia document, the method comprising the steps of:
-
requesting one or more temporal annotations which are related to the multimedia document from a temporal annotation server;
receiving the one or more temporal annotations from the temporal annotation server;
displaying the multimedia document to a user;
filtering the one or more temporal annotations according to filtering criteria selected by the user to select one or more selected ones of the one or more temporal annotations; and
incorporating display of the selected temporal annotations with the display of the multimedia document.
